[ QUOTE ]
If villain has an A we're 18% to win, while we have to pay 39% of the pot to call the 3bet. (please correct me if I've miscalculated, I'm tired)

[/ QUOTE ]

Hero's getting 2.5:1 to call the 3bet AI, which means he needs 1 / (2.5 + 1) = 28% equity to call.

Another way of looking at it: he's calling $36.95, so the 0EV point is where his equity in the final pot is exactly $36.95, so 36.95 / (pot on flop + money that goes in on flop) = 36.95 / (8 + 61.95 + 61.95) = 28%
